Today, the next meeting has occurred <x0on-line” between Rama, Vucic and Zaev, within the “Zone of Novi Sad” (called Mini-Sengen). Vucic has again stated again today publicly as the following: ” if anyone recognises Kosovo's independence, then we launch our campaign for attracting recognition”. Rama has not published anything from today's meeting, and there has been no reaction to Vucic's statements.
Someone might even call Rama's lack of reaction silent consent, but it's actually direct co-bortionism. The media have reported that, within the Novi Sad office “”, on July 28th-29th, new trade and labour permits are expected to be linked between Serbia, Albania and Northern Macedonia. The three governments are also planning separate rapid lanes at border points only for the citizens and businesses of these three states.
